摘    要:提出将响应面方法和非线性有限元分析结合起来对桥梁上部结构的体系可靠度进行分析的新方法.首先,在试验设计的基础上应用通用的非线性有限元分析程序对桥梁结构进行体系承载力极限分析,然后,利用响应面方法推求桥梁结构体系承载力的响应面,最后利用可靠度分析程序计算桥梁结构的体系可靠度指标和失效概率.通过对一单跨叠合桥梁进行算例分析,证明了所建议方法的有效性.

Abstract:A new method aiming to incorporate the response surface method (RSM) into the computation of system reliability for composite bridges is proposed in this paper.Non-linear finite element analysis program is first used to analyze the ultimate capacity of bridge structure on the basis of experimental design,and then, response surface method is applied to obtain the response surface of system capacity of the bridge. At last, system reliability results are got with the aid of universal probability analysis program. The validity of proposed method has been examined through the computation of system reliability of a single-span composite bridge.
